Godfather Sauce Recipe

A rich and flavorful sauce that will transport you straight to Italy, the Godfather Sauce is a must-have in your culinary repertoire. This homemade recipe combines a harmonious blend of tomatoes, garlic, herbs, and spices to create a sauce that is truly divine. Whether you’re using it to top your favorite pasta dish or as a dipping sauce for crusty bread, the Godfather Sauce will elevate any meal to new heights of deliciousness.

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 onion, diced
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 can (28 ounces) crushed tomatoes
  • 2 tablespoons tomato paste
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on dried basil
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on sugar

Instructions

  1. In a large saucepan,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the diced onion and minced garlic, and sauté until the onion is translucent and fragrant.
  2. Add the crushed tomatoes, tomato paste, dried oregano, dried basil, dried thyme, salt, black pepper, and sugar to the saucepan. Stir well to combine.
  3. Reduce the heat to low and simmer the sauce for 30 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  4. After 30 minutes, remove the saucepan from the heat and let the sauce cool slightly. Use an immersion blender to blend the sauce until smooth, or transfer the sauce to a blender or food processor and blend until smooth.
  5. Return the sauce to the heat and simmer for an additional 10 minutes.
  6. Remove from heat and let the sauce cool completely before storing in an airtight container in the refrigerator.

Prep time: 15 minutes

Cook time: 30 minutes

Yield: 2 cups
